## Changed defaults

Heads up: the Ledgerline tax-rate lookup cache now defaults to a 15-minute TTL instead of 24 hours. Turns out rates in the Veldt County sandbox were going stale mid-demo, which was embarrassing. Eviction is now LRU rather than FIFO, and the cache warms on boot. If you're reviewing, check that nothing hardcodes the old TTL. The new defaults land as follows.

deployment values, bajop-taweg:
holwyn:
  log_level: debug
  metrics_host: metrics.holwyn.zemvarsys.internal
  pool_size: 32

**14:22 — Profiler rollback initiated.** The Gritstone GPU memory profiler began mislabeling allocation sites after the 14:05 deploy, sending on-call down a false lead for seventeen minutes. Ops reverted to the prior snapshot and confirmed allocation maps matched baseline by 14:31. New contractors should note: always compare profiler output against the golden run first. The reverted build is referenced below.

build token for tajeg-bajep: htk14_409ba9df6b8acb

Welcome, plugin folks! Snapgrove (our UI snapshot-testing service) runs in three environments: sandbox, staging, and prod. Sandbox is where your plugin should live until it stops mangling baselines — it resets nightly, so don't store anything precious there. Staging mirrors prod's renderer versions but with looser rate limits, which makes it great for diff-heavy test suites. Prod is invite-only for plugins; ping the platform crew when you're ready. Each environment reads its own config bundle, and sandbox currently ships with these values:

config for yadup-yahop:
OLIAX_LOG_LEVEL=error
OLIAX_METRICS_HOST=metrics.oliax.qirvanlabs.internal
OLIAX_POOL_SIZE=32